The P4KE150A R1G is a diode belonging to the category of transient voltage suppressors (TVS). This diode is commonly used to protect sensitive electronic components from voltage spikes and transients. It possesses unique characteristics that make it suitable for various applications, and it is available in specific packaging with defined quantities.
The P4KE150A R1G diode has a standard DO-41 package with two leads. The anode is connected to one lead, while the cathode is connected to the other lead.
When a voltage spike occurs, the P4KE150A R1G diode conducts and clamps the voltage to a safe level, protecting downstream components from damage. Its fast response time ensures that the transient event is mitigated swiftly.
The P4KE150A R1G diode finds extensive use in various applications, including: - Power supply units - Communication equipment - Automotive electronics - Industrial control systems
In conclusion, the P4KE150A R1G diode is a crucial component in protecting electronic circuits from voltage transients and spikes. Its high surge capability, fast response time, and effective clamping voltage make it an essential part of many electronic systems.
